1. Understanding Scanner Trucks: What Are They and Why Do You Need One?
Scanner trucks are specialized vehicles equipped with advanced scanning technology used to measure and analyze the volume and dimensions of materials loaded onto trucks. This equipment is crucial for industries that require precise measurements for inventory management, billing, and regulatory compliance.
1.1. Defining Scanner Trucks and Their Primary Functions
A scanner truck, also known as a volumetric scanner, is a mobile system that uses lasers or sensors to create a 3D model of the load on a truck. According to a study by the University of Texas at Austin’s Center for Transportation Research on March 15, 2023, these systems offer real-time data, improving accuracy and reducing manual errors.

2.1. Scanning Technology: Laser vs. Sensor-Based Systems
Two primary types of scanning technology are used in scanner trucks: laser-based and sensor-based systems.
- Laser-Based Systems: Use laser beams to create a 3D model of the load, offering high accuracy and detail.
- Sensor-Based Systems: Employ sensors to measure the volume, providing a cost-effective solution for less demanding applications.
According to a report by the National Institute of Standards and Technology (NIST) on July 20, 2023, laser-based systems are generally more accurate but may require more maintenance, while sensor-based systems are more durable and easier to maintain.

3.1. Walz Scale Volumetric Load Scanner
Walz Scale offers volumetric load scanners that provide real-time, dynamic load volumes for trucks in motion. Their systems are ideal for industries such as aggregates, agriculture, mining, road construction, and waste management. Key features include in-motion load scanning, high-definition load images, and low-maintenance technology. The Walz Scale Volumetric Load Scanner system is monitored using their Payload Pro Operating System, a user-friendly software platform that delivers real-time data and reporting features.

3.4. Bulkscan® LMS511 by SICK
SICK’s Bulkscan® LMS511 offers a reliable solution for measuring bulk materials on conveyor belts and trucks. This system is designed to provide accurate volume measurements in harsh environments, with features such as:
- Non-Contact Measurement: Ensures accurate readings without physical contact.
- Robust Design: Withstands challenging conditions.
- Easy Integration: Simplifies setup and operation.
4. Factors Affecting the Cost of a Scanner Truck
The cost of a scanner truck can vary widely depending on several factors. Understanding these factors will help you make an informed decision.
4.1. Scanning Technology and Accuracy Levels
The type of scanning technology and the accuracy level it provides significantly impact the cost. Laser-based systems, which offer higher accuracy, are typically more expensive than sensor-based systems.
4.2. Additional Features and Customization Options
Additional features, such as advanced data management software, remote access, and customized reporting, can increase the cost of a scanner truck. Customization options tailored to specific industry needs also affect the price.
4.3. Brand Reputation and Warranty Coverage
Established brands with a reputation for quality and reliability often charge more for their products. Warranty coverage also influences the cost, with longer warranties providing greater peace of mind but potentially higher upfront expenses.
4.4. Installation and Training Costs
Installation and training costs should be considered when budgeting for a scanner truck. Some manufacturers offer installation and training as part of the purchase price, while others charge separately.
4.5. Ongoing Maintenance and Support Expenses
Ongoing maintenance and support expenses can add to the total cost of ownership. Consider factors such as:
- Maintenance Requirements: Frequency and cost of routine maintenance.
- Technical Support: Availability and cost of technical support services.
- Spare Parts: Cost and availability of replacement parts.
